Camera Operator careers

Embarking on a career as a camera operator offers thrilling opportunities for creative individuals eager to capture stories through film. If you reside in Gisborne, 3437, you'll find a selection of advanced Camera Operator courses in Gisborne designed for experienced learners seeking to refine their skills. Courses such as the Diploma of Film and the Advanced Diploma of Screen and Media (Film and Television) provide comprehensive training that enables aspiring camera operators to excel in their field. With the right qualifications, you'll prepare yourself for a successful career in the ever-evolving film and media industry.
